Liza Neklessa
Key Facts
Liza Neklessa (1989, Moscow, Russia) is an artist and poet. She has participated in artistic and literary projects in Russia, Great Britain, Germany, France, Kazakhstan, etc. Her poetry collections with illustrations “A Sieve Full of Berries” and “The Phenomenology of Death: A Few Notes” have been published in Russia and the UK and are represented in the British Library, the Education Center of the Museum of Contemporary Culture Garage and the House of Culture GES-2 (Moscow).Igor's last solo exhibition took place in 2023 at CСI Fabrika (Moscow). The book “Phenomenology of Death: A Few Notes” was included in the list of the most important poetry books of 2018-19 by the editors of Feminist writing. The poetry collection “A Sieve Filled with Berries” was included in the top 10 most important poetry books of 2022 by the literary critic Lev Oborin. Since 2019, she has been included annually in the Russian Investment Art Rating I LIKE, which represents contemporary artists under the age of 37. Liza is interested in folklore, mythology and the relationship between visual art and modern poetry, resulting in a new multimedia work.
Project Info
During her residency at MQ, the artist creates an authorial myth based on the mystical perception of nature. This series, created in a time of humanitarian crisis, is a search for new meanings, symbols and reflections on a new interaction between man and nature.
